Abstract

The embodiment of the application provides an air interface data acquisition method, an air interface data acquisition device and a BBU (baseband processing unit), wherein the method is applied to a proxy module in a BBU (baseband processing unit), the proxy module is arranged between an L1 module and an L2 module in the BBU, and is respectively in communication connection with an L1 module and an L2 module, and the method comprises the following steps: receiving a first message sent by an L1 module or an L2 module; the first message is an interactive message transmitted between the L1 module and the L2 module; and after determining that the first message contains the target air interface data based on the message type, analyzing the first message to acquire the target air interface data. By the method and the device for acquiring the air interface data and the BBU, the coupling degree of a data acquisition function and base station protocol software is reduced, complete air interface data can be acquired on the premise of not modifying the logic of the base station software, and the influence on the stability and the performance of the base station is avoided.

Background
In wireless network data, the importance of baseband air interface data is particularly prominent. Air interface parameters such as throughput, resource allocation, transmission mode, channel quality, bit error rate, etc. are the basic inputs of the radio resource management algorithm. However, the acquisition of the air interface data is relatively difficult because the air interface data has a large amount of data, which generates a large amount of data every millisecond, and this puts a great pressure on the acquisition and transmission of the data.
At present, two schemes of acquiring the air interface data mainly through a drive test device and acquiring the air interface data through base station software are provided. The acquisition by the drive test equipment means that the drive test equipment is accessed to a network in a terminal form to perform various services and simultaneously acquire data, but by adopting the scheme, the drive test equipment can only acquire the data related to the equipment per se, cannot acquire the data of the whole cell, is limited by the opening degree of an interface of the drive test equipment, and generally has larger granularity of the acquired data, incomplete parameter types and incapability of customization; the acquisition through the base station software means that the L1 and L2 software modules are used as data sources, namely the L1 and L2 software modules collect and count data through code logic and write the data into files or send the data to an external module, complete air interface data can be obtained by the scheme, but the base station software code needs to be modified when new data is added every time, the stability of the software is affected, the data collection function is dispersed at each code and is difficult to maintain, and the performance of the software is affected by the acquisition through the base station software module due to the large amount of air interface data, and the real-time performance of the system is further affected.

Conventionally, air interface data of a radio access network has important significance for protocol alignment between devices, performance analysis of a network system level, network specification and network optimization and the like. With the rapid deployment of the 5G network, the demand of intelligent management and control and optimization of the network by using advanced technologies such as artificial intelligence and big data is stronger. The artificial intelligence technology utilizes massive historical data to carry out model training, and obtains real-time or near-real-time control instructions through deduction of network real-time data to dynamically control the network. In the process of network intelligent control, whether training or derivation, high-quality wireless network data is required to be driven.
Alliances such as an Open-Radio Access Network (O-RAN) introduce an Open Radio Access Network architecture, and take a wireless intelligent control function as an important component. Under the framework, the intelligent control algorithm can be deployed in a network as a third-party application. The introduction of third-party ecology entails the need for data diversification. The diversity is not only reflected in the variety of parameters, but also includes the diversity of statistical, computational and correlation methods.
In a traditional access network, a network management system obtains network data by reporting some predefined statistical parameters through a base station. The meaning and the format of the data are relatively fixed and cannot be dynamically added; the reporting period is long, for example, one reporting is carried out within 15 minutes, and the real-time performance of data is poor. Because the data are statistical values, the data granularity is large, and the situation of rapid change of the network cannot be reflected. Obviously, the traditional network data cannot meet the requirement of intelligent management and control of the open wireless network. Obtaining real-time, fine-grained, multi-dimensional network data becomes a new challenge for 5G networks.
Although complete air interface data can be obtained from a baseband software module in a base station, due to the tight coupling of the data collection function and the code logic of the L1 software module and the L2 software module, the software code of the base station needs to be modified when new data is added every time, and the stability of software is influenced; and the data collection function is scattered at each position of the code and is difficult to maintain, fig. 1 is a schematic diagram of data collection of an L2 software module provided by the prior art, and as shown in fig. 1, the processing of transmission parameters, bit error rate and channel quality is scattered in different sub-modules, so that the participation of a plurality of sub-modules is required for data collection in an L2 software module, and the maintenance difficulty is high; in addition, because the data volume of the air interface is large, the performance of software can be influenced by using a base station software module for acquisition, and the real-time performance of the system is further influenced; in addition, because the base station software of each manufacturer is different, a universal third-party data acquisition scheme cannot be provided at present.
In order to solve the above problem, embodiments of the present application provide a solution, where an intermediate proxy software module independent of base station protocol stack software is used to analyze interface messages of an L1 software module and an L2 software module, so as to obtain original air interface data; and an external data processing system is used for post-processing the original data to provide various information meeting the requirements of users. The implementation of the scheme reduces the coupling degree of a data acquisition function and base station protocol software, and can acquire complete air interface data on the premise of not modifying the logic of the base station software, thereby avoiding the influence on the stability and performance of the base station and providing possibility for a third party to provide a data acquisition scheme which is independent of the base station software.

Fig. 3 is a schematic structural diagram of a BBU architecture and an external data processing system provided in the embodiment of the present application, and as shown in fig. 3, in the embodiment, a proxy software module is added on the basis of an original software module of a BBU to be responsible for data collection; the externally deployed data processing system is responsible for the reception and post-processing of data.
In this architecture, the L1 module and the L2 module no longer establish a direct interface connection. The agent module acts between the L1 module and the L2 module and establishes interface connection with the L1 module and the L2 module respectively; the same interface communication mode between the original L1 module and the L2 module is adopted between the L1 module and the proxy module and between the L2 module and the proxy module. The addition of the proxy module is therefore transparent to the L1 module and the L2 module. The interactive messages between the L1 module and the L2 module are forwarded through the proxy module.
Fig. 4 is a flowchart illustrating a method for acquiring air interface data according to an embodiment of the present application, where as shown in fig. 4, the method includes the following steps:
and step 400, interface message analysis.
After receiving the interface message sent by the L1 or L2 module, the proxy module forwards the message, analyzes the message, and determines whether the message type is a message type containing valid data information (i.e., air interface data information that needs to be collected).
If the L1 and L2 modules use a standard Interface message format, such as a FAPI (Functional Application Platform Interface) Interface, the proxy module may parse according to the standard format. If the L1 and L2 modules use custom interface message formats, the agent module parses according to the custom format.
And step 401, extracting original data.
The proxy module retrieves useful raw data from the interface message. For example, the L2 module may obtain information about the location of the time-frequency resource, the modulation scheme, the size of the data block, the transmission mode, and the like of the transmission in a downlink data transmission configuration message of a certain time slot sent by the L1 module. The time granularity of the raw data is typically in time slots. After extracting the data, the agent module can identify the data according to the frame number, the time slot number, the RNTI and the like.
Messages passed between the L1 module and the L2 module contain slot data for each slot, including:
(1) data content transmitted by an uplink and downlink data channel;
(2) the size of uplink and downlink transmission data blocks;
(3) allocating results of PRB (physical resource block) of uplink and downlink channel time frequency resources;
(4) uplink and downlink data transmission mode, MIMO, beam and power information;
(5) an uplink and downlink transmission modulation coding mode;
(6) transmitting results of uplink and downlink data;
(7) downlink channel CQI, PMI or RI information fed back by UE;
(8) an L1 module measures the obtained results of SINR or TA and the like of the uplink channel;
(9) configuring, decoding and measuring results of channels such as PRACH, PUCCH or SRS and the like;
(10) transmission contents of channels such as PBCH or PDCCH;
(11) and configuring reference signals such as DMRS or CSI-RS.
In addition, decoding a MAC (Medium Access Control) PDU (Protocol Data Unit) transmitted between the L1 module and the L2 module can also obtain air interface Data information of an RRC (Radio Resource Control) layer.
And step 402, data transmission.
The agent module sends the collected raw data to the data processing system. Depending on the real-time requirement of the data, the data transmission can be carried out in real time, or can be carried out in batch after a certain amount of data is collected.
And step 403, receiving data.
The data processing system receives the raw data and stores the data.
And step 404, associating data.
Different information of the same transmission may be dispersed in different raw data. For example, a downlink transmission and result feedback occur in different time slots, so that the transmission parameter data and result data are generated at different times and originate from different messages. To facilitate information extraction, the data processing system needs to correlate the data and establish a mapping of transmission parameters and results.
Step 405, information extraction.
The data processing system conducts induction statistics of different time dimensions on data according to the requirements of data users, and extracts different types of information. For example, when the user needs the correlation between the bit error rate and the interference, the system may perform statistics of the bit error rate and the average signal-to-noise ratio on the raw transmission result data and the interference measurement data at a time granularity of seconds. And the user judges the association degree of the extracted data according to the change rule of the extracted data.
Compared with the existing air interface data acquisition scheme, the embodiment has the following advantages:
(1) fine-grained and complete wireless network air interface data can be obtained;
(2) the data processing system can flexibly extract various statistical information on the basis of the original data to meet the requirements of various changes;
(3) the data collection function is decoupled with the baseband software module, and the data collection can be completed without modifying software codes of the L1 and L2 modules, so that the collection difficulty is reduced, and the influence on the stability of the base station is also reduced;
(4) the data acquisition and processing function can be provided by a third party, so that the unification of data formats is realized;
(5) the collection and processing of data does not occupy the processing resources of the L1 and L2 modules, and therefore has little impact on the performance of the base station.

Specifically, the interface communication modes of different base station L1 and L2 modules are different, and the agent module needs to be adapted according to the specific communication mode. In this embodiment, the proxy module may establish communication connections with the L1 module and the L2 module respectively based on a shared memory interface communication manner, including: the L1 module, the L2 module and the agent module map the same named shared memory address to respective process virtual address spaces; the proxy module establishes an inter-process communication interface mapping with the L1 module and the L2 module, respectively.
When the L1 module needs to transmit an interactive message to the L2 module or the L2 module needs to transmit an interactive message to the L1 module, the L1 module or the L2 module may first write the interactive message into the shared memory through a virtual address, and send data address information of the interactive message in the shared memory to the proxy module through the kernel of the operating system, so that the proxy module may read the interactive message from the shared memory according to the data address information after receiving the data address information, and acquire target air interface data from the interactive message after determining that the interactive message includes the target air interface data.
Fig. 5 is a schematic diagram of a shared memory interface communication method provided in the prior art, and as shown in fig. 5, a process of sending and receiving messages between an L1 module and an L2 module includes the following steps:
the block 500, L1, and L2 modules map the same named shared memory to respective virtual address spaces.
Step 501, module L1 and module L2 establish inter-process communication interface mapping by means of semaphore and the like.
Step 502, when the L2 module needs to send a message to the L1 module, the L2 module writes the message to the shared memory through the virtual address.
Step 503, the L2 module sends the address of the message in the shared memory to the L1 module through the operating system kernel, and wakes up the L1 through the kernel.
Step 504, the L1 module reads data from the shared memory according to the received message address.
Fig. 6 is a schematic implementation diagram of a method for acquiring air interface data according to an embodiment of the present application, and as shown in fig. 6, a proxy module establishes communication connections with an L1 module and an L2 module respectively based on a shared memory interface communication manner, where the method includes the following steps:
step 600, the L1 module, the L2 module, and the proxy module map the same named shared memory address to the respective process virtual address space.
Step 601, the agent module establishes inter-process communication interface mapping with the L2 module process through semaphore and other modes.
Step 602, the L1 module establishes an inter-process communication interface mapping with the agent module by means of semaphores and the like.
In step 603, the L2 module writes the data to the shared memory via the virtual address.
Step 604, the L2 interface module sends the address information of the written data to the agent module through the kernel of the operating system, and wakes up the agent process through the kernel.
Step 605, the agent module reads data from the shared memory according to the data address information received by the interface module 2, and copies the data to the independent memory if the data is useful data.
Step 606, the interface module 1 of the agent module sends the address information of the received data to the L1 module through the kernel, and wakes up the L1 process through the kernel.
In step 607, the L1 module reads data from the shared memory according to the data address information received by the interface module.
And step 608, the agent module analyzes and sends the local data.

Specifically, in this embodiment of the application, the proxy module may respectively establish communication connections with the L1 module and the L2 module based on a UDP interface communication manner, including: pre-configuring a first receiving socket and a second receiving socket, wherein the first receiving socket is used for receiving the message sent by the L1 module, and the second receiving socket is used for receiving the message sent by the L2 module; the peer socket address of the L1 module is configured as a first receive socket and the peer socket address of the L2 module is configured as a second receive socket.
When the L1 module needs to transfer an interactive message to the L2 module or the L2 module needs to transfer an interactive message to the L1 module, the L1 module or the L2 module may send the interactive message to the agent module through a sending socket in each module, so that the agent module may receive the interactive message at an address of the first receiving socket or the second receiving socket, and obtain target air interface data from the interactive message after determining that the interactive message includes the target air interface data.
Fig. 7 is a schematic diagram of a UDP interface communication method provided in the prior art, and as shown in fig. 7, a process of sending and receiving a message between the L1 module and the L2 module includes the following steps:
step 700, the sending end sends data to a pre-configured socket address of the opposite end by using a socket.
Step 701, the receiving end receives a message on a pre-configured socket address.
Fig. 8 is an implementation schematic diagram of an air interface data acquisition method provided in this embodiment of the present application, and as shown in fig. 8, a proxy module establishes communication connections with an L1 module and an L2 module respectively based on a UDP interface communication mode, where the method includes the following steps:
step 800, the agent module pre-configures two receiving sockets 1 and 2 to receive messages sent by the L1 module and the L2 module, respectively. Configuring a peer socket address of the L1 module as socket 1; the peer socket address of the L2 module is configured as socket 2.
Step 801, the L1 module, and the L2 module send data to the socket address of the preconfigured peer with a socket.
Step 802, the proxy module receives the messages on socket1 and socket2, copies the messages to the local and forwards the messages to the receiving sockets of the L2 module and the L1 module after receiving the messages.
And step 803, the agent module analyzes and sends the local data.
